Invest in a good quality fence that will last for years

Investing in a closeboard fence panel is an excellent way to ensure the security and long-lasting durability of your garden. These panels are designed to withstand the elements, making them especially useful for exposed areas. For more aesthetic appeal, decorative and picket fence panels can be chosen with intricate designs that will bring a unique touch to your outdoor area while providing security. Traditional lap fence panels offer a traditional look and are simple to install, creating a neat boundary that's bound to stand the test of time. Whatever you choose, investing in good quality panels will ensure your safety and peace of mind for years to come.

Consider adding a trellis or lattice to your fence for extra privacy

Adding a trellis or lattice to your fence is an excellent way to create more privacy for your garden. This type of fencing allows natural light and air in, while still providing the desired separation and security from outside elements. It can also be used to support climbing plants, like roses or ivy, which will bring even more colour.

For a more rustic look, you can combine your lattice with wooden panels or picket fences.

Plant climbing plants such as roses or ivy to add more greenery to your garden

Adding more greenery to your garden can be as simple as growing plants that are able to climb. Roses and ivy are two classic options that offer plenty of versatility; roses in particular can bring colour, while ivy can provide a unique texture and lushness. Not only will you enjoy the addition of these plants in your garden during the spring and summer months, but they also can provide year-round interest when properly looked after. Planting climbing plants is an easy way to add more nature to your outdoor living space and it's sure to add extra charm to whatever corner of your yard you choose.
